Window screens must endure sun, rain, wind, and temperature extremes without losing strength or visibility, and a weather resistant fiberglass window screen mesh is built for all-season use. Woven from corrosion-resistant glass fibers coated with PVC or similar polymers, the mesh resists UV degradation, moisture absorption, and salt-laden air. Its fine, uniform weave permits excellent airflow and visibility while keeping out insects, pollen, and debris. The material remains dimensionally stable, resisting sagging or stretching even after years of exposure.
Durability is enhanced by the protective polymer coating, which prevents fraying and adds a smooth finish that resists dirt buildup. The mesh is flame-retardant and non-conductive, making it safe for homes and commercial buildings alike. Installation is straightforward with spline rollers and frames, and the lightweight nature simplifies handling and replacement. In coastal regions, fiberglass outperforms traditional metal screens by avoiding rust, while in northern climates it resists cracking from freeze-thaw cycles.
Year-round reliability means fewer replacements and sustained comfort. The mesh maintains indoor ventilation and insect protection without visual obstruction.
